Analysis

In 2023, average years of schooling vs. gdp per capita in Uzbekistan stood at 11.91 years. That is the highest value across all 24 years on record.

The figure is up 5.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, average years of schooling vs. gdp per capita in Uzbekistan peaked at 11.91 years in 2022 and was at its lowest, 10.06 years, in 2000.

That places Uzbekistan 43rd out of 192 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 24 years of available data.

Average years of schooling vs. GDP per capita in Uzbekistan, year by year

Annual values for Average years of schooling vs. GDP per capita in Uzbekistan, 2000 to 2023.
Year years Change
2000 10.06 years
2001 10.15 years +0.9%
2002 10.24 years +0.9%
2003 10.33 years +0.9%
2004 10.42 years +0.9%
2005 10.51 years +0.9%
2006 10.6 years +0.9%
2007 10.7 years +0.9%
2008 10.79 years +0.9%
2009 10.88 years +0.9%
2010 10.98 years +0.9%
2011 11.08 years +0.9%
2012 11.17 years +0.9%
2013 11.27 years +0.9%
2014 11.34 years +0.6%
2015 11.36 years +0.2%
2016 11.67 years +2.7%
2017 11.72 years +0.4%
2018 11.77 years +0.4%
2019 11.9 years +1.1%
2020 11.89 years -0.1%
2021 11.88 years -0.1%
2022 11.91 years +0.3%
2023 11.91 years +0.0%
